catechusa.com

catechusa.com

5
Based on 217 reviews
Powered by
Jeffrey C.

Great customer service

Great customer service
0
0
Lonnie P.

CA Tech reps were awesome

CA Tech reps were awesome in helping me pick out the right part for my XRS. I ordered the limit straps and they were at my home in two days. I would say probably the best customer service that I personally have found in the industry.
0
0
Charles T.

Awesome product, great customer service.

Awesome product, great customer service. Highly recommend
0
0
bj j.

Great products!!!

Great products!!!
0
0
chris T.

On point great customer service

On point great customer service
0
0
load more
spam
cancel